EDHS Brings Farm Experience To The School

A Wellington County high school is bringing an innovative farm project to its students.

Erin District High School, with support from the Ontario Trillium Foundation, has teamed up with the Upper Grand District School Board and Ontario's Everdale to put a teaching farm on an unused piece of land in front of the school.

The Youth Leadership Farm will be run by students at every step of the process, including planning, planting, harvesting and distribution, giving them the chance to take full responsibility and pride in what they grow.

EDHS says the goal of the farm project, featured in mobile raised production beds, is to teach students leadership, teamwork and other real-life skills.

The out-of-class experience will also feature workshops with Everdale farmers, local business owners, and chefs.

Everdale is a farm-based organization which provides hands-on farm-related education.
